9 Signs That Show You Are Smarter Than The Average Person

  1. Most conversations do not interest you anymore — The only conversations you want to partake in are controversial or emotionally stimulating ones.
  2. Answers often leave you unsatisfied — “Okay… that’s nice.” you may think to yourself and “But what does that mean? What then? This can’t be all!” are frequent thoughts in your mind.
  3. You watch TV for other reasons than Entertainment — There is something else you gain from it other than being entertained and wasting time away. You may even be taking notes!
  4. What you do in your free-time has a purpose — You know exactly why you are doing what you are doing and go at most things with a plan.
  5. Every day you learn something new — You do not spend a single day not learning. In fact, often you feel like you are learning too much and it is actually taking away from your life.
  6. You know where people are going — In the conversations that you do have you can clearly see how the conversation is going to go and what their point will be at the end.
  7. You have an eye on the goal — While most people get lost in the details of problems or conversations, you will be able to keep your focus on the end and never lose sight of the bigger picture.
  8. Analogies come naturally to you — You can make countless analogies and can connect fields that have nothing to do with one another. Such as using a bike-riding example to explain asset building in companies.
  9. Your mind goes a step further — Most people will not pursue things to the degree you would and you will most often be the last one wondering “What then?”. Your meta-cognition is higher than that of most people and it will allow your mind to go a step further with an answer ready.
